It’s all derived from hemp rather than marijuana. Most of the edibles get around the THC limits due to a loophole (weight vs mg). But the gist of it is the wording of the 2018 farm bill left LOTS of room for industrious growers and scientists to figure out work-around that were legally compliant but still had the desired effects

The answer? Find a hobby.

Think about the kind of person you’d like to be friends with, then explore hobbies that attract those types of people. Check out platforms like Meetup to find groups that share your interests.

At this stage of life, making friends sometimes feels like “selling” yourself—almost like applying for a job. That’s because people are busy, and they want to spend their limited free time with others who share their passions. It’s not about being unkind; it’s just practical.

For example, I’m not much of a sports guy, so I don’t typically click with people whose lives revolve around sports. And that’s okay—it’s just about finding your people.

So, the first step (IMHO) is figuring out what you genuinely enjoy. Start there, and the rest will follow.
